How It Works
Double-sided tape carries adhesive on both faces, allowing you to bond two surfaces together without mechanical fasteners. In use, you apply the tape to the first surface, press it down to ensure contact, then bring the second surface into position and apply firm pressure to complete the bond.
For best results, alignment matters: once the adhesive makes full contact, repositioning can be difficult. Working carefully—especially on narrow joins—helps achieve a straight, professional finish.

Surface Preparation (What Makes the Biggest Difference)
Adhesive performance depends heavily on surface condition. Before applying:
- Clean: Remove dust, grease, and release agents. A clean, dry surface improves contact.
- Dry: Moisture can reduce adhesion and lead to lifting at edges.
- Sound: Ensure the surface is not flaking, chalky, or loosely coated.
If you’re bonding to a surface that is textured, dusty, or porous, consider whether a different fixing method or a more specialised tape is required. Smooth, well-prepared surfaces generally give the most consistent results.

Application Tips (Getting a Strong, Clean Bond)
- Use firm pressure: Pressure helps the adhesive wet-out onto the surface for better grip.
- Apply straight: On narrow seams, a steady pull and careful alignment reduce waste and improve appearance.
- Avoid touching the adhesive: Oils from skin can reduce tack and create weak spots.
- Test first: If bonding to plastics, coated surfaces, or painted finishes, a small test helps confirm compatibility.
